Πίνακας περιεχομένων:

Visuino Running LED: 9 βήματα
Visuino Running LED: 9 βήματα

Βίντεο: Visuino Running LED: 9 βήματα

Βίντεο: Visuino Running LED: 9 βήματα
Βίντεο: #Visuino #Component #Creation #guide 122 - 01111010 Blinky Blinky LED Easy digital pin usage 2024, Νοέμβριος
Anonim

Σε αυτό το σεμινάριο θα χρησιμοποιήσουμε 6x LED, Arduino UNO και Visuino για να τρέξουμε φως LED χρησιμοποιώντας στοιχείο ακολουθίας. Το στοιχείο αλληλουχίας είναι ιδανικό για καταστάσεις όπου θέλουμε να ενεργοποιήσουμε διάφορα γεγονότα στη σειρά.

Δείτε ένα βίντεο επίδειξης.

Βήμα 1: Τι θα χρειαστείτε

Αυτό που θα χρειαστείτε
Αυτό που θα χρειαστείτε
Αυτό που θα χρειαστείτε
Αυτό που θα χρειαστείτε
Αυτό που θα χρειαστείτε
Αυτό που θα χρειαστείτε
  • Arduino UNO (ή οποιοδήποτε άλλο Arduino)
  • Καλώδια βραχυκυκλωτήρων
  • LED 6Χ
  • Breadboard
  • Πρόγραμμα Visuino: Κατεβάστε το Visuino

Βήμα 2: Ξεκινήστε το Visuino και επιλέξτε τον τύπο πίνακα Arduino UNO

Ξεκινήστε το Visuino και επιλέξτε τον τύπο πίνακα Arduino UNO
Ξεκινήστε το Visuino και επιλέξτε τον τύπο πίνακα Arduino UNO
Ξεκινήστε το Visuino και επιλέξτε τον τύπο πίνακα Arduino UNO
Ξεκινήστε το Visuino και επιλέξτε τον τύπο πίνακα Arduino UNO

Για να ξεκινήσετε τον προγραμματισμό του Arduino, θα πρέπει να έχετε εγκαταστήσει το Arduino IDE από εδώ:

Λάβετε υπόψη ότι υπάρχουν ορισμένα κρίσιμα σφάλματα στο Arduino IDE 1.6.6. Βεβαιωθείτε ότι έχετε εγκαταστήσει 1.6.7 ή νεότερη έκδοση, διαφορετικά αυτό το Instructable δεν θα λειτουργήσει! Εάν δεν το έχετε κάνει ακολουθήστε τα βήματα σε αυτό το Instructable για να ρυθμίσετε το Arduino IDE για να προγραμματίσετε το Arduino UNO! Το Visuino: https://www.visuino.eu πρέπει επίσης να εγκατασταθεί. Ξεκινήστε το Visuino όπως φαίνεται στην πρώτη εικόνα Κάντε κλικ στο κουμπί "Εργαλεία" στο στοιχείο Arduino (Εικόνα 1) στο Visuino Όταν εμφανιστεί το παράθυρο διαλόγου, επιλέξτε "Arduino UNO" όπως φαίνεται στην Εικόνα 2

Βήμα 3: Στο Visuino Προσθέστε εξαρτήματα

Στο Visuino Προσθέστε εξαρτήματα
Στο Visuino Προσθέστε εξαρτήματα
Στο Visuino Προσθέστε εξαρτήματα
Στο Visuino Προσθέστε εξαρτήματα
  • Προσθέστε το στοιχείο "Ακολουθία"
  • Προσθέστε 6x στοιχείο "Toggle (T) Flip-Flop"

Βήμα 4: Στο Visuino Set Components

Στο Visuino Set Components
Στο Visuino Set Components
Στο Visuino Set Components
Στο Visuino Set Components

Επιλέξτε το στοιχείο "Sequence1" και κάτω από το παράθυρο ιδιοτήτων ορίστε το "Repeat" σε "True"

Επιλέξτε το στοιχείο "Sequence1", κάντε διπλό κλικ σε αυτό. Στο διάλογο "Στοιχεία": Σύρετε το στοιχείο "Digitalηφιακή περίοδος" 6X προς τα αριστερά.

Επιλέξτε το στοιχείο "Digitalηφιακή περίοδος1" και κάτω από το παράθυρο ιδιοτήτων ορίστε "Καθυστέρηση" σε "30"

  • Επιλέξτε το στοιχείο "Digitalηφιακή περίοδος2" και κάτω από το παράθυρο ιδιοτήτων ορίστε "Καθυστέρηση" σε "60"
  • Επιλέξτε το στοιχείο "Digitalηφιακή περίοδος3" και κάτω από το παράθυρο ιδιοτήτων ορίστε "Καθυστέρηση" σε "90"
  • Επιλέξτε το στοιχείο "Digitalηφιακή περίοδος4" και κάτω από το παράθυρο ιδιοτήτων ορίστε "Καθυστέρηση" σε "120"
  • Επιλέξτε το στοιχείο "Digitalηφιακή περίοδος5" και κάτω από το παράθυρο ιδιοτήτων ορίστε "Καθυστέρηση" σε "150"
  • Επιλέξτε το στοιχείο "Pηφιακή περίοδος6" και κάτω από το παράθυρο ιδιοτήτων ορίστε "Καθυστέρηση" σε "180"

Βήμα 5: Στο Visuino Connect Components

Στο Visuino Connect Components
Στο Visuino Connect Components
  • Συνδέστε τον ακροδέκτη "Sequence1" "Pηφιακή περίοδος1" [Out] με τον ακροδέκτη "TFlipFlop1" [Ρολόι]
  • Συνδέστε το στοιχείο "Sequence2" "Digital Period1" pin [Out] to "TFlipFlop2" pin [Clock]
  • Συνδέστε τον ακροδέκτη "Sequence3" "Pηφιακή περίοδος1" [Out] με τον ακροδέκτη "TFlipFlop3" [Ρολόι]
  • Συνδέστε τον ακροδέκτη "Sequence4" "Digital Period1" [Out] στο "TFlipFlop4" pin [Clock]
  • Συνδέστε τον ακροδέκτη "Sequence5" "Digital Period1" [Out] με τον ακροδέκτη "TFlipFlop5" [Clock]
  • Συνδέστε το στοιχείο "Sequence6" "Digital Period1" pin [Out] to "TFlipFlop6" pin pin [Clock]
  • Συνδέστε τον ακροδέκτη εξαρτήματος "TFlipFlop1" [Out] στην ψηφιακή καρφίτσα του πίνακα Arduino [4]
  • Συνδέστε τον ακροδέκτη του στοιχείου "TFlipFlop2" [Out] στον ψηφιακό πείρο της πλακέτας Arduino [5]
  • Συνδέστε τον ακροδέκτη εξαρτήματος "TFlipFlop3" [Out] στον ψηφιακό πείρο της πλακέτας Arduino [6]
  • Συνδέστε τον ακροδέκτη εξαρτήματος "TFlipFlop4" [Out] στον ψηφιακό πείρο της πλακέτας Arduino [7]
  • Συνδέστε τον ακροδέκτη "TFlipFlop5" [Out] στον ψηφιακό πείρο της πλακέτας Arduino [8]
  • Συνδέστε τον ακροδέκτη εξαρτήματος "TFlipFlop6" [Out] στον ψηφιακό πείρο της πλακέτας Arduino [9]

Βήμα 6: Το κύκλωμα

Το Κύκλωμα
Το Κύκλωμα
  • Συνδέστε θετικό πείρο LED1 (Anode) με ψηφιακό pin Arduino [4]
  • Συνδέστε τον θετικό πείρο LED2 (Anode) στον ψηφιακό πείρο Arduino [5]
  • Συνδέστε τον θετικό πείρο LED3 (Anode) στον ψηφιακό πείρο Arduino [6]
  • Συνδέστε το θετικό πείρο LED4 (Anode) με το ψηφιακό pin του Arduino [7]
  • Συνδέστε θετικό πείρο LED5 (Anode) με ψηφιακό pin Arduino [8]
  • Συνδέστε το θετικό πείρο LED6 (Anode) με το ψηφιακό pin του Arduino [9]

Συνδέστε τον πείρο Arduino [GND] στον πείρο GND του breadboard

  • Συνδέστε τον αρνητικό πείρο LED1 (Cathode) στον πείρο GND του breadboard
  • Συνδέστε τον αρνητικό πείρο LED2 (Cathode) στον πείρο GND του breadboard
  • Συνδέστε τον αρνητικό πείρο LED3 (Cathode) στον πείρο GND του breadboard
  • Συνδέστε τον αρνητικό πείρο LED4 (Cathode) στον πείρο GND του breadboard
  • Συνδέστε τον αρνητικό πείρο LED5 (Cathode) στον πείρο GND του breadboard
  • Συνδέστε τον αρνητικό πείρο LED6 (Cathode) στον πείρο GND του breadboard

Βήμα 7: Δημιουργία, μεταγλώττιση και μεταφόρτωση του κώδικα Arduino

Δημιουργήστε, μεταγλωττίστε και ανεβάστε τον κώδικα Arduino
Δημιουργήστε, μεταγλωττίστε και ανεβάστε τον κώδικα Arduino

Στο Visuino, στο κάτω μέρος κάντε κλικ στην καρτέλα "Build", βεβαιωθείτε ότι έχει επιλεγεί η σωστή θύρα και, στη συνέχεια, κάντε κλικ στο κουμπί "Compile/Build and Upload".

Βήμα 8:

Βήμα 9: Παίξτε

Εάν τροφοδοτήσετε τη μονάδα Arduino UNO, τα LED θα πρέπει να αρχίσουν να λειτουργούν.

Συγχαρητήρια! Ολοκληρώσατε το έργο σας με το Visuino.

Επισυνάπτεται επίσης το έργο Visuino, που δημιούργησα για αυτό το Instructable. Μπορείτε να το κατεβάσετε και να το ανοίξετε στο Visuino:

Συνιστάται: